深入探讨GitHub上的安卓谷歌代码

在当今软件开发领域,开源项目的数量与日俱增。尤其是GitHub,作为一个全球最大的开源代码托管平台,其上有无数与安卓谷歌相关的项目。本文将对这些项目进行全面探讨,帮助开发者更好地理解和利用这些资源。

什么是GitHub?

GitHub 是一个基于Git版本控制的代码托管平台,开发者可以在此发布、分享和管理代码。GitHub 不仅提供版本控制功能,还具备协作功能,适合团队合作与开源项目的开发。通过GitHub,开发者能够参与全球范围内的开发者社区,获取更多的学习和发展机会。

安卓谷歌代码的介绍

安卓是谷歌开发的一款基于Linux的开源操作系统,广泛应用于手机、平板等多种设备上。在GitHub上,关于安卓谷歌的开源项目层出不穷,涵盖了从基础库到应用开发的方方面面。

1. 安卓操作系统

  • 安卓系统的核心是Linux内核
  • 提供丰富的API供开发者使用
  • 支持Java、Kotlin等多种编程语言

2. 谷歌开源项目

  • Android Open Source Project (AOSP):安卓操作系统的开源项目
  • Android Jetpack:开发安卓应用的组件库
  • Firebase:谷歌提供的移动应用开发平台,支持数据存储、认证等多种功能

如何在GitHub上查找安卓谷歌的代码?

GitHub上查找相关代码,可以使用以下几种方法:

  • 使用搜索框:在GitHub主页的搜索框中输入“安卓”、“谷歌”或相关的关键词。
  • 浏览相关项目:可以直接访问一些知名项目,例如AOSPAndroid Jetpack
  • 利用标签:使用GitHub的标签功能,快速找到特定主题的项目。

安卓谷歌代码的使用方法

1. 克隆项目

在GitHub上找到你需要的项目后,可以通过以下命令克隆到本地:

bash git clone https://github.com/username/repository.git

2. 贡献代码

如果你对某个项目感兴趣并希望贡献代码,可以按照以下步骤进行:

  • Fork 项目
  • 创建新分支
  • 提交更改
  • 发起 Pull Request

3. 文档与社区支持

  • 大多数项目在其GitHub页面上都有详细的文档,可以帮助你快速上手。
  • 可以通过提问或参与讨论,获得更多支持和指导。

常见问题解答

Q1: GitHub上的安卓项目安全吗?

  • 答案: 大部分开源项目都会经过社区审核,但安全性仍然需要开发者自行判断。在使用某些项目时,可以查看其代码质量、活跃度及社区反馈。

Q2: 如何参与到GitHub上的安卓开源项目中?

  • 答案: 你可以通过Fork项目、报告Bug、提交代码、参与讨论等多种方式参与到项目中。还可以加入项目的社交媒体群组,了解更多动态。

Q3: 安卓开发需要哪些基础知识?

  • 答案: 安卓开发通常需要掌握Java或Kotlin语言、Android Studio工具、基本的UI设计知识以及版本控制工具(如Git)的使用。

Q4: 如何使用GitHub进行团队合作?

  • 答案: 使用GitHub可以很方便地进行团队协作,团队成员可以通过Fork和Pull Request进行代码交流,利用Issues和Wiki进行项目管理和文档分享。

结论

通过上述对GitHub上安卓和谷歌代码的全面解析,希望能够帮助更多的开发者在这一平台上找到合适的项目、贡献自己的力量,并在开发过程中不断成长。开源的世界让我们有机会学习、合作和创新,而GitHub正是这个过程中的重要载体。无论你是新手还是资深开发者,都可以在这个平台上找到属于你的项目和伙伴。

正文完